Abstract

The river in Tanjung Senang Village, Bandar Lampung City, has a problem of household waste being dumped directly into the river body. The accumulation of garbage causes the flow of water to be disrupted and risks causing flooding during heavy rains. This activity aims to install a floating trash barrier based on a paralon pipe as an effort to prevent waste from being carried away downstream. The methods carried out include location observation, problem identification, tool design, manufacturing process using hollow iron and paralon pipes as buoys, installation in the river, and periodic monitoring and cleaning. The results of the activity showed that the tool was able to hold waste at one point so that it was easier to collect and transport. The water flow continues to run smoothly and the condition of the river looks cleaner than before. Community involvement in the installation and maintenance of the equipment also helps to maintain the sustainability of the program. The application of  this trash barrier can be a simple and easy-to-apply solution to help reduce river waste in residential areas.
